This is what my April International plan says about late payments:

Quote

WHAT HAPPENS IF THE PREMIUM IS NOT PAID?
If the Premium remains unpaid 60 days after its due date, We will serve the Member with formal notice of suspension of cover. The plan will then be suspended. Following a further period of 10 days, We will terminate the plan as of right. We may also take legal action to secure payment of any unpaid Premiums. Once formal notice has been served for non-payment, the Premium due for the entire year is immediately payable under the French Insurance Code.
Please note that failure to pay the Premium and the termination of the plan do not cancel the debt. We will take appropriate action to obtain payment of the outstanding Premium and will have recourse to a debt recovery firm specialising in international debts. The
Member is liable for any administration charges incurred as a result of any action taken by us or by our service providers.
If the amount stated in the letter of formal notice is paid after suspension of the plan but before termination, the plan will be revived at noon on the day following payment of the Premium.
No expenses incurred during the period of suspension of cover will be reimbursed under the plan, even once the Premium has been paid.

No mention of late fees.
